Stringed Instruments is the 599th most popular major in the country with 545 degrees awarded in 2019-2020.

Across Washington, there were 6 stringed instruments gra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 4 stringed instruments graduates with average earnings and debt of $39,202 and $21,977 respectively.

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Washington - Seattle Campus. It ranked #1 on our 2022 Best Value Stringed Instruments Schools for a Bachelor’s in Washington list. This large school is located in Seattle, Washington, and it awarded 3 bachelors’s stringed instruments degrees in 2019-2020.

As a testament to the quality of education offered at UW Seattle, the school also landed the #1 spot in our “Best Stringed Instruments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Washington” ranking. The estimated yearly cost for University of Washington - Seattle Campus is $13,297 for Washington Bachelor’s Degree Stringed Instruments students.

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 93%. The student loan default rate at the school is 2.2%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.

Seattle University

Seattle, Washington
#2 in overall quality

Out of the 2 schools in the Best Value Stringed Instruments Schools for a Bachelor’s in Washington that were part of this year’s ranking, Seattle University landed the #2 spot on the list. This medium-sized school is located in Seattle, Washington, and it awarded 1 bachelors’s stringed instruments degrees in 2019-2020.

Seattle U also made our “Best Stringed Instruments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Washington” list, coming in at #2. The yearly cost to attend Seattle University is $34,802 for Washington Bachelor’s Degree Stringed Instruments students.

Since the school has a student-to-faculty ratio of 10 to 1, those pursuing a degree will have more opportunities to interact with their professors. The student loan default rate at the school is 2.1%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%.
